MiroThinker is an open-source, research-grade search agent from MiroMindAI optimized for tool-augmented reasoning and deep information seeking. It ships as a complete ecosystem including the MiroThinker model, the MiroFlow agent framework, the MiroVerse training dataset, and supporting infrastructure.

Extended Context and Tool Calling

  • Very long context windows of up to 256K tokens maintain coherence across extended document traces and prolonged multi-step reasoning chains
  • High-frequency tool calling support handles hundreds to thousands of sequential invocations with robust trace collection and logging
  • Full reproducibility ensured through centralized citation management and comprehensive evaluation logging

Complete Research Ecosystem

  • Bundles models, a reproducible agent framework (MiroFlow), curated datasets (MiroVerse), and benchmark suites
  • Researchers can evaluate and compare performance systematically across controlled experiment configurations
  • Configurable tool integrations include web search, code execution, summarization, and scrapers

Retrieval and Deployment

  • Retrieval pipelines combine hybrid search with re-ranking for high-accuracy information retrieval
  • Docker-friendly deployment and multiple serving options for local or cloud environments
  • Implemented primarily in Python with clear, modular component separation for easy extension
